Publication: Resilient yet entirely degradable gelatin-based biogels for soft robots and electronics

New paper in Nature Materials describing innovative biogel material for soft robots.

Start of our 'Interactive Wood' project

The aim of this project is to functionalize wood and wood-composite surfaces with electrical structures. Smart wood here we come!
